CBS has confirmed that Blue Bloods won’t be revived like S.W.A.T., despite Tom Selleck’s efforts to save the show and another batch of episodes coming up. Selleck, while hopeful CBS might reconsider, is also looking ahead to future projects. He has expressed interest in revisiting the role of Jesse Stone if the show concludes.

In a recent interview promoting his book, Selleck mentioned that, if Blue Bloods does end, he’d love to make another Jesse Stone movie. It’s been nearly a decade since the last one, and Selleck, who also wrote some of the original scripts, has hinted he’s got more ideas for the character.

The Jesse Stone TV movie series, which ran from 2005 to 2015, remains a strong example of engaging murder mysteries, reminiscent of Poirot or Hallmark’s Aurora Teagarden. Selleck’s continued work post-Blue Bloods, driven partly by his avocado ranch and its expenses, remains a priority for him.

Reports about Blue Bloods’ cancellation have varied, from budget cuts to CBS’s desire to clear space for new shows like NCIS spinoffs and Kathy Bates’ Matlock revival. Despite this, Selleck has pointed out that the show’s strong ratings on Friday nights, even into Season 14, suggest the show’s success.
